Mountain Equipment Tupilak 45+

Ultralight, durable and highly water repellent: The largest backpack in the Tupilak series for demanding alpine routes. Ultralight, durable and highly water repellent: The largest backpack in the Tupilak series is designed for climbers and mountaineers who are looking for a minimalist, functional backpack for demanding alpine tours and winter ascents. All attachment components can be removed, so you can convert the backpack into an ultra-lightweight companion on high walls.

Product details

Optimal for:
  • Climbing
  • Mountaineering & Alpine tours
Features:
  • Water repellent
  • 45 liters volume
  • PACT™ 300 & 100 R² fabric: robust, lightweight and water repellent
  • Minimalism when you need it: All external components can be removed at will
  • Rugged weatherproof closure with a sturdy, one-handed Grappler™ buckle
  • Flexible inner pocket for valuables, accessible from the inside and outside
  • Weatherproof main compartment with internal roll-top closure - allowing wet gear to be carried separately from the main compartment
  • Side compression straps with Hammerhead™ aluminum attachment toggles
  • High quality EVA shoulder straps & back padding, plus a 38mm wide hip belt with removable EVA hip fins
  • Holder for ice tools on the front
  • Hauling loops, daisy chain and shock cord system for further material attachment
  • 100% polyamide with TPU lamination; aluminum and plastic components
Weight:
1.02kg
Materials:
100% polyamide with TPU lamination; aluminum and plastic components

Technologies and manufacturing processes

  • PACT™

    Under the name PACT™ hide extremely water-repellent and abrasion-resistant polyamide fabrics, which are also very light. The double ripstop material made of 6.6 polyamide has a DWR finish on the outside and a TPU coating on the inside.
  • EthicalFair Wear Foundation

    Mountain Equipment has been a member of the non-profit organization "Fair Wear Foundation" since 2012 and is thus committed to implementing the highest standards for socially just working conditions in all operating and production facilities.
